Understanding the Mechanics of the Game

At its heart, the aviator game is incredibly straightforward. Players place a bet before each round, and then watch as a virtual airplane takes off, gradually increasing in altitude. As the plane ascends, a multiplier increases alongside it. The objective is to cash out your bet before the plane crashes. The longer you wait, the higher the multiplier, and therefore the greater your potential win. But remember, patience isn't always a virtue in this game; hesitation can lead to losing your entire stake. Successful players often develop a strategy based on risk tolerance, analyzing past flight patterns, and setting predetermined cash-out points.

One key aspect to grasp is the concept of the Random Number Generator (RNG). The aviator game, like all reputable online casino games, utilizes an RNG to determine the exact point at which the plane will crash. This ensures fairness and prevents manipulation, guaranteeing that each round is independent and unpredictable. Understanding this randomization is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ding the pursuit of patterns that don’t exist. It’s a game of chance, but a savvy player can improve their odds through discipline and a calculated approach.

Security Measures to Look For

Prioritize platforms that employ robust security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Look for websites that use SSL encryption to secure data transmission. SSL encryption ensures that any information you exchange with the platform, such as your credit card details or personal information, is scrambled and unreadable to unauthorized parties. Also, examine the platform's security certifications and protocols. Reputable casinos will often display security badges from recognized security companies. Two-factor authentication (2FA) is another important security feature that adds an extra layer of protection to your account.

Finally, be wary of platforms that offer unrealistic bonuses or promotions. While attractive bonuses can be tempting, they may come with hidden terms and conditions that make it difficult to withdraw your winnings. Always read the fine print carefully before accepting any bonus offers. A trustworthy platform will be transparent about its terms and conditions and will not lure players with deceptive promotions.

The Future of Aviator-Style Gaming

The popularity of the aviator game has spawned a new genre of social gambling games, often referred to as “crash” games. These games share the core mechanic of an ascending multiplier with the risk of a sudden crash, but they often incorporate unique themes and features. We are likely to see continued innovation in this space, with developers introducing new game mechanics, social features, and virtual reality integrations to enhance the gaming experience. The integration of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ies is also a potential trend, offering increased transparency and security.

Furthermore, the growing demand for mobile gaming is driving the development of optimized mobile versions of the aviator game. Players want to be able to enjoy their favorite games on the go, and mobile platforms provide the convenience and accessibility to do so. As the industry evolves, we can expect to see even more immersive and engaging aviator-style games that cater to the ever-changing needs and preferences of players. The core appeal – the adrenaline rush of a rising multiplier balanced against the looming threat of a crash – will undoubtedly remain central to this exciting genre.
